Proportion of students at the end of lower secondary education in Lithuania
Lithuania: Proportion of students at the end of lower secondary education was 0.7329 LTPIA in 2022. ▼ Falling
Proportion of students at the end of lower secondary education in Lithuania, 2006–2022
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in LTPIA.
Analysis
In 2022, proportion of students at the end of lower secondary education in Lithuania stood at 0.7329 LTPIA. That is the lowest value across all 6 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 6.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, proportion of students at the end of lower secondary education in Lithuania peaked at 0.8823 LTPIA in 2006 and was at its lowest, 0.7329 LTPIA, in 2022.
Lithuania ranks 27th of 56 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
Proportion of students at the end of lower secondary education in Lithuania, year by year
| Year | LTPIA |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2006 | 0.8823 LTPIA | — |
| 2009 | 0.8818 LTPIA | -0.1% |
| 2012 | 0.7861 LTPIA | -10.8% |
| 2015 | 0.7472 LTPIA | -5.0% |
| 2018 | 0.7709 LTPIA | +3.2% |
| 2022 | 0.7329 LTPIA | -4.9% |
